Sekayu Waterfall & Nature Park

Sekayu Waterfall is located within the Sekayu Recreational Forest in Kuala Berang. It was established in 1974 and officially launched in 1985.

Seven cascades here with water-cut pools which become the natural swimming pools make it famous retreat for visitors. In wet season, you can hear the sound of rushing water falling from a high altitude from far away as you trek up the hill towards the pool. It is a pleasure experience. Not much trekking to be done for lowest level of the waterfall except you have to climb the concrete stairs.
Picnicking places and resting huts are along the way. Only when you are not satisfied with the lowest pool and intend to challenge the mountain, there the real trekking will take place. Even so, is not going to be a difficult one as the mountain is not steep. If you are an expert in trees perhaps you can name some of the names of the trees along your way up.

Because of the long established history, the recreational park is well facilitated with public facilities such a shelters, changing room, chalets and rest house, providing for visitor's convenience besides three units of fully finished chalets with the reasonable price. Sekayu Waterfall is said to be of the most comprehensive picnicking and trekking area in the state.

To offer more choices to the visitor's, there is a fruit orchard, a mini zoo, a bird park and a flower garden. Because of the ease in access to this waterfall, during the weekends or public holidays, people come here for picnic or camping. It is no doubt why this recreational park has become one of the promoted agro-tourism destinations for the state.
